Mansoor Delane shows progress with noticeable change at practice

Kansas City Chiefs head coach Andy Reid spoke with reporters after practice on Thursday at Missouri Western State University. He revealed rookie defensive back Mansoor Delane's progress at practice, finally dropping the yellow 'no contact' jersey for the day. "It was a 10-10-10 period, so it was non-contact," said Reid. "Guys that might have been in a yellow jersey weren't in yellow jerseys today." The 10-10-10 period is when the team works on 10 offensive plays, 10 defensive plays, and 10 minutes of special teams work. A shorter period than the common practice session as the Chiefs prepare to host the Los Angeles Rams on Saturday in the preseason opener.

The Chiefs aren’t in pads today, but some good news regardless: Mansoor Delane is no longer in the gold, “no contact” jersey. pic.twitter.com/iFTng8CUyD — Matt McMullen (@KCChiefs_Matt) August 13, 2026 Delane continues to recover from suffering a shoulder blade injury during OTAs. He hasn't experienced any limitations but has been handled with caution by the coaching staff, with the goal of patience until he's fully cleared. In his last season at LSU, the sixth overall pick in the 2026 NFL Draft earned First Team All-SEC honors and was a unanimous All-American selection. He was a finalist for the Jim Thorpe Award as the nation's top defensive back. This article originally appeared on Chiefs Wire: Mansoor Delane shows progress with noticeable change at practice
